How to Get to Piazza San Pietro
There are several transportation options available to reach Piazza San Pietro from different parts of Rome:
- By Metro: Take the A-line Metro and get off at the Ottaviano-S. Pietro stop. From there, it’s just a short walk to Piazza San Pietro.
- By Bus: Various bus routes connect different parts of Rome to Piazza San Pietro, such as bus numbers 64, 40, and 46.
- By Tram: Tram line 19 stops near Piazza San Pietro, making it a convenient option for travelers.
Navigating Piazza San Pietro
Once you arrive at Piazza San Pietro, you might be in awe of its grandeur and spaciousness. Here are some tips to help you navigate the square:
- Obelisk: The centerpiece of Piazza San Pietro is the ancient Egyptian obelisk. Use it as a reference point to orient yourself and find your way around.
- St. Peter’s Basilica: This stunning basilica, located at one end of the square, is hard to miss. Take some time to explore its intricate architecture and impressive artworks.
- Statues and Fountains: Piazza San Pietro is adorned with beautiful statues and fountains. Take a leisurely stroll to admire these artistic masterpieces.
- The Colonnade: The square is enclosed by a magnificent colonnade designed by Gian Lorenzo Bernini. Walking through it provides a captivating experience.
Important Tips for Visiting Piazza San Pietro
Here are some useful tips to enhance your visit to Piazza San Pietro:
- Arrive Early: Piazza San Pietro can get crowded, especially during peak tourist seasons. Arriving early in the morning can help you beat the crowds and enjoy a more peaceful experience.
- Dress Appropriately: As Piazza San Pietro is a religious site, it is important to dress respectfully. Avoid wearing revealing clothing and ensure your shoulders and knees are covered.
- Photography: Piazza San Pietro offers breathtaking views, so don’t forget to bring your camera. However, be aware that flash photography is not allowed inside St. Peter’s Basilica.
- Security Checks: Due to its significance, Piazza San Pietro has strict security measures in place. Expect to go through a security check before entering the square and the basilica.
